Teacher Retirement System of Texas raised its position in shares of Stag Industrial, Inc. (NYSE:STAG – Free Report) by 55.3% in the first qu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 39,735 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after purchasing an additional 14,155 shares during the period. Teacher Retirement System of Texas’ holdings in Stag Industrial were worth $1,435,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Insider Buying and Selling
In other news, Director Benjamin S. Butcher sold 28,843 shares of Stag Industrial st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, June 6th. The shares were sold at an average price of $36.90, for a total value of $1,064,306.70. Following the completion of the transaction, the director owned 7,115 shares in the company, valued at approximately $262,543.50. The trade was a 80.21% decrease in their ownership of the stock. Stag Industrial (NYSE:STAG –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Tuesday, April 29th. The real estate investment trust reported $0.61 earnings per share for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.60 by $0.01. Stag Industrial had a return on equity of 7.04% and a net margin of 31.05%. The business had revenue of $205.57 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$202.04 million. During the same period last year, the business earned $0.59 earnings per share.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 9.7%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ities research analysts predict that Stag Industrial, Inc. will post 2.47 earnings per share for the current year.
Stag Industrial Announces Dividend
The firm also recently declared a monthly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, October 15th. Shareholders of record on Tuesday, September 30th will be paid a dividend of $0.1242 per share. This represents a $1.49 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 4.13%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Tuesday, September 30th. Stag Industrial’s dividend payout ratio is 112.03%.
About Stag Industrial
STAG Industrial, Inc is a real estate investment company, which engages in acquiring, owning, and managing single-tenant, industrial real estate assets. It offers industrial real estate operating platform to real estate ownership. The company was founded by Benjamin S. Butcher on July 21, 2010 and is headquartered in Boston, MA.
